Output 38663200ecca12c11a85ab32bc15250fd7cf5fc0bc4073530f6e7d1788ce9a4a:29

value
129543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0d7acf9b92ecd493951ecbb8389d8c2e2dfd4ac4b2a643128cb2ef6162f10e8
address
tb1purt6e7de9mx5jw23ajac8zwcct3dl49vfv4xgvfgevh0v930zr5qn3m96c
transaction
38663200ecca12c11a85ab32bc15250fd7cf5fc0bc4073530f6e7d1788ce9a4a
confirmations
11445
spent
false

1 Sat Range